diff --git a/src/openklant/components/klantinteracties/migrations/0025_alter_partijidentificator_partij_identificator_code_objecttype_and_more.py b/src/openklant/components/klantinteracties/migrations/0025_alter_partijidentificator_partij_identificator_code_objecttype_and_more.py new file mode 100644 index 00000000..63d764cd --- /dev/null +++ b/src/openklant/components/klantinteracties/migrations/0025_alter_partijidentificator_partij_identificator_code_objecttype_and_more.py @@ -0,0 +1,57 @@ +# Generated by Django 4.2.15 on 2025-01-15 15:10 + +from django.db import migrations, models + + +class Migration(migrations.Migration): + + dependencies = [ + ("klantinteracties", "0024_alter_digitaaladres_is_standaard_adres"), + ] + + operations = [ + migrations.AlterField( + model_name="partijidentificator", + name="partij_identificator_code_objecttype", + field=models.CharField( + blank=True, + choices=[ + ("natuurlijk_persoon", "NatuurlijkPersoon"), + ("niet_natuurlijk_persoon", "NietNatuurlijkPersoon"), + ("vestiging", "Vestiging"), + ("overig", "Overig"), + ], + help_text="Type van het object, bijvoorbeeld: 'natuurlijk_persoon'.", + max_length=200, + verbose_name="objecttype", + ), + ), + migrations.AlterField( + model_name="partijidentificator", + name="partij_identificator_code_register", + field=models.CharField( + blank=True, + choices=[("brp", "BRP"), ("hr", "HR"), ("overig", "Overig")], + help_text="Binnen het landschap van registers unieke omschrijving van het register waarin het object is geregistreerd, bijvoorbeeld: 'BRP'.", + max_length=200, + verbose_name="register", + ), + ), + migrations.AlterField( + model_name="partijidentificator", + name="partij_identificator_code_soort_object_id", + field=models.CharField( + blank=True, + choices=[ + ("bsn", "Bsn"), + ("vestigingsnummer", "Vestigingsnummer"), + ("kvk_nummer", "KvkNummer"), + ("rsin", "Rsin"), + ("overig", "Overig"), + ], + help_text="Naam van de eigenschap die het object identificeert, bijvoorbeeld: 'bsn'.", + max_length=200, + verbose_name="soort object ID", + ), + ), + ] diff --git a/src/openklant/components/klantinteracties/models/partijen.py b/src/openklant/components/klantinteracties/models/partijen.py index 813bc23e..1ab6cd90 100644 --- a/src/openklant/components/klantinteracties/models/partijen.py +++ b/src/openklant/components/klantinteracties/models/partijen.py @@ -374,7 +374,6 @@ class PartijIdentificator(models.Model): help_text=_( "Waarde van de eigenschap die het object identificeert, bijvoorbeeld: '123456788'." ), - validators=[validate_integer], max_length=200, blank=True, )